Spoke to Tod today, he said its quite common to bend the valves during initial head install, if the tappets aren't relaxed or if they're riding on the side of the valve stem when the head bolts are torqued down.
He says they normally bend bad, not mildly, like it would be in my case.
I did relax the tappets a bit, but who knows... I'll pull the head and drive it up.

If it's bent why would it only affect it at idle, doesn't make a lot of sense to me. Seems it would affect all rpm ranges.
Quote:
If they're only slightly bent, then they're only slightly binding, and at idle the springs aren't getting much in the way of assistance from air pressure. You open up the throttle and increase compression w/ more air, you get additional forces pushing that valve shut. Originally Posted by robm

Of course it didn't stick on the bench, by hand. Remember, it didn't stick during cranking rpm either, did it? Only at idle, driven by the tappet riding the camshaft.
So new valve, make sure you back the tappets off when you torque the head like Tod said, and we'll see what happens. I hope it's gone, but I'm apprehensive. If your miss is still there, the only things left are either the guide itself has an issue, or it has a geometry issue in relation to the tappet.
